Nippon Ichi Software’s interactive visual novel Murder Detective: Jack the Ripper has received meaty details about the game’s first chapter – Mirrored Ghoul (Persona).

In addition, NIS has shared more information the detective adventure game’s sub-story system and the Bonus Theater. As it seems, sub-stories will be unlocked as players progress in the story. Meanwhile, those who reach a bad ending in-game will be able to check out the Bonus Theater which features a chibi-version of the characters playing out amusing skits and lectures. Reaching a bad ending isn’t so bad after all!

Murder Detective: Jack The Ripper will launch on 25 April 2019 in Japan. There are currently no plans to localize the game in the west.

■ Chapter 1: Mirrored Ghoul (Persona)

A string of serial murder robbery cases occurring in the dark of night is disrupting the city of London. However, in spite of countless victims, the London Police are utterly unable to find the culprit.

Due to his own sense of justice, private detective Arthur Hewitt decides to investigate the cases himself and stumbles across the scene of a murder in the back of an alleyway, which cause the police to question whether or not Arthur Hewitt is the serial murder robberies.

In order to prove his innocence, as well as put an end to the string of violent murders, Arthur chases down the serial murderer.

■ Sub-Story System

As you progress through the main story, you will unlock sub-stories.

Some are unlocked as you progress normally, while others are unlocked after reaching a “BAD END.” There are various sub-stories that unlock based on the player’s choices. Sometimes, there will be stories in which you will deepen your bonds with certain characters…

In total, there will be more than 10 sub-stories, through which you can get a glimpse of the backgrounds and thoughts of characters not depicted in the main story, as well as their everyday lives.

■ Bonus Theater

“I made the wrong choice!” A common mistake in adventure games. A mini-corner awaits those who reach a “BAD END.” It is called “Bonus Theater.”

The reason Bonus Theater plays out after reaching a “BAD END” is for characters with chibi bodies to lecture you in a skit that combines laughter and tears.
